Mumbai’s Nair Hospital Dental College crowned 'Best in Asia' by Pierre Fauchard Academy, US

Established in 1933, BMC-run Nair is India's second-oldest dental college.

Somya Agarwal

BMC-run Nair Hospital Dental College in Mumbai has been awarded the ‘Best International Dental Hospital’ by the US-based Pierre Fauchard Academy, under the category of ‘Best Dental Hospital in Asia’. The recognition was presented at a global dental health conference held in Colombo, Sri Lanka.

Dr Neelam Andrade, former Dean and current Medical Director at BMC, received the Lifetime Achievement Award for her outstanding contributions to dental health in Asia. Dr Andrade has had a 46-year-long association with the institution, beginning as a student in 1979.

Recognised by a global authority in dentistry

Founded in 1936, Pierre Fauchard Academy is named after the father of modern dentistry. The Academy is known for recognising exceptional contributions in dental science worldwide, honouring both individuals and institutions committed to advancing oral healthcare.

The legacy 

Established in 1933, Nair Hospital Dental College is the second oldest dental college in India. Located in Mumbai Central, it currently operates with 25 hospital beds and 300 dental treatment chairs, treating approximately 1,000 to 1,200 patients daily, and nearly 3.5 lakh patients annually.
